      The arguer recommends all the stockholders and investor should withdraw their demands of investments in the Old Dairy company because the sales of the company will greatly diminish and the profit will therefore decrease. To support the argument, the author cites a survey, which claim 80% of its respondents have a desire of reduction in eating the high-fat food, to illustrate the strong possibility of potential loss of the company’s profit. However, the argument neglects several factors that are crucial to substantiate its opinion so as to convince readers.

First of all, the author uses a survey and tries to emphasize the proportion of the people who do not want to have any high fat food in population is extremely huge. However, the author do not describe more details of the survey, which is also imperative for its validity, like background, statistic method etc. For example, if the statistic work just enquire the bulk of people with strong willingness to lose their weight due to their unpleasant figure, then the data cannot justify the common attitudes of folks. Instead of the population, the survey is merely the reflection of preferences of a certain group people.


Secondly, even if the statistic figure reveal the reality of predilection on average, it cannot certainly prove the decrease of sales, because the high-fat food is only one kind of different products made by company. The newsletter does not tell us all of the products of the company. Assuming more and more people begin to eat other food instead of the high-fat food, it is likely for company to earn for this situation by providing soft leverages or no sugar desserts.


Also, the argument supposes the loss in sales must bring a poorer profit. It does not make sense either. With even a litter piece of mathematic knowledge, could we understand profit equals the number of sales times price minus costs. So the drop down of sales does not necessarily incur a lower revenue than before. Plus the manager of this company may also figure out other strategies and adjust their sales management in the market.


Finally, the argument asserts it is appropriate to get rid of holding the shares of the company, based on the possibility of profit decreasing in the future. Maybe in one time, the loss in firm’s earnings would not benefit the welfare of shareholders. But if we take more time into consideration, holding the stocks, even in the bear time, is not unreasonable. Because investors are not only supposed to care about the dividends, fluctuations of stock prices, or repurchases at higher price, but also pay attention to the enterprises future. However disappointed the firm work at one time, in long term, a bright future may appears.


In conclusion, the advice is not well supported. To persuade me, the author need to make a more precise and broad survey about the common preference about the predilections about foods. And more profound information about the commodities should also be provided to analyze the gain and loss from the transformation of people purchases. To better evaluate the effect of the changes on the shareholders, we have to find more financial documentaries and accounts to judge whether the shareholders should evacuate from the stock with accuracy.
